Price Movement and Market Context
The stock closed at ₹227.90 on 14 Aug 2026, marking an impressive day change of 8.52% from the previous close of ₹210.00. The intraday range was relatively tight, with a low of ₹211.20 and a high of ₹228.20, indicating strong buying interest near the upper band. The 52-week price range stands between ₹149.20 and ₹259.40, placing the current price closer to the upper end of its annual trading band.
Comparatively, Jayant Agro’s returns have outperformed the Sensex over shorter time frames. The stock posted a 1-week return of 2.66% against the Sensex’s decline of 1.11%, and a 1-month gain of 2.01% versus the Sensex’s 0.60%. Year-to-date, the stock has surged 11.99%, while the Sensex has fallen 8.38%. However, over longer horizons, the stock has lagged, with a 1-year return of -7.55% compared to the Sensex’s -3.05%, and a 5-year return of -13.03% against the Sensex’s robust 40.84%.
Technical Indicator Analysis
The recent technical trend upgrade to mildly bullish reflects a nuanced shift in momentum.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ator presents a bullish signal on the weekly chart and a mildly bullish stance on the monthly chart, suggesting that medium-term momentum is gaining strength. This is corroborated by the daily moving averages, which are firmly bullish, indicating that short-term price momentum is positive.
Relative Strength Index (RSI) readings on both weekly and monthly charts currently show no definitive signal, hovering in neutral zones. This implies that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old, leaving room for further directional movement without immediate risk of reversal due to exhaustion.
Bollinger Bands reinforce the bullish narrative on the weekly timeframe, with the price approaching the upper band, signalling strong upward momentum. On the monthly scale, the bands are mildly bullish, indicating a gradual strengthening of trend without excessive volatility.
Contrasting Signals and Cautionary Notes
Despite these positive signs, some indicators temper enthusiasm. The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ator remains mildly bearish on the weekly chart and outright bearish on the monthly chart, suggesting underlying momentum weakness in the longer term. Similarly, Dow Theory assessments are mildly bearish across both weekly and monthly timeframes, indicating that the broader trend may still be under pressure.
On-Balance Volume (OBV) presents a mixed picture: mildly bullish on the weekly chart but mildly bearish on the monthly chart. This divergence between price and volume trends suggests that while recent buying interest is evident, longer-term accumulation may be lacking, warranting caution.

Valuation and Price Targets
At ₹227.90, the stock trades below its 52-week high of ₹259.40 but well above its 52-week low of ₹149.20, suggesting a recovery phase. The current price level, combined with bullish daily moving averages and weekly MACD signals, may attract short-term traders looking to capitalise on momentum. However, the absence of strong RSI signals and bearish monthly KST and Dow Theory readings caution against overextension.
Investors should watch for confirmation of trend continuation through sustained volume increases and a break above the 52-week high to validate a stronger bullish case. Conversely, failure to hold above recent support levels near ₹210 could signal a return to bearish conditions.
